Every New World server can hold a certain number of players, and others will have to wait in queue in order to enter the game if the server population is too high. Even though the number of players playing the game has decreased, the Rise of the Angry Earth expansion has brought back a lot of them.

Thus, if you can't enter the game, it could be because of the high server population, and though there can be other reasons for you not to be able to play, this is one of the most common. New World Server Population

US West

  • El Dorado — Around 550 Players 
  • Isabella — Around 250 Players — Character transfer is unavailable on this server.

US East

  • Castle of Steel — Around 350 Players
  • Lilith — Around 800 Players — Character transfer is unavailable on this server.
  • Maramma — Around 800 Players 
  • Octans — Around 400 Players
  • Valhalla — Around 550 Players

SA East

  • Artorius — Around 150 Players — Character transfer is unavailable on this server. 
  • Devaloka — Around 500 Players 

EU Central

  • Aaru — Around 900 Players 
  • Abaton — Around 850 Players 
  • Asgard — Around 650 Players 
  • Barri — Around 700 Players
  • Canis — Around 500 Players
  • Kronos — Around 1000 Players — Character transfer is unavailable on this server.
  • Nysa — Around 1000 Players 
  • Nyx — Around 1000 Players — Character transfer is unavailable on this server.

AP Southeast

  • Delos — Around 450 Players
  • Sutekh — Around 100 Players

The above data is taken from the New World Database.
